We're certainly sad that Fleet Week in New York City is coming to an end. But as hundreds of U.S. Navy and Coast Guard servicemen decked out in crisp white and navy uniforms prepare to ship out, it's only fitting that we pay tribute with this nautical-inspired DIY nail art.

YouTube vlogger CutePolish created this red, white and blue manicure complete with a tiny anchor. In the video below, she shows us how she uses various striper nail polish brushes to achieve crisp lines, plus a toothpick trick she uses to get the perfect triangle-shaped hooks.
